Symbolic Motifs in Caucasian Rugs: Wheel of Life

Appearing throughout time in numerous cultures, this ancient mandala shows the ever changing, yet cyclical nature of life. The tribal people believed life's events were not haphazard, rather were gifts that, if embraced, could support one to grow. The mandala's latchhooks encircling the wheel are associated with the dragon symbol. Often small stars were placed within the wheel, perhaps to demonstrate the potential fruit that comes from facing life's events with balance and dignity.
